Effect of KCNQ1 G229D mutation on cardiac pumping efficacy and reentrant dynamics in ventricles: Computational study
There is growing interest in genetic arrhythmia since mutations in gene which encodes the ion channel underlie numerous arrhythmias. Hasegawa et al reported that G229D mutation in KCNQ1 underlies atrial fibrillation due to significant shortening of action potential duration (APD) in atrial cells. He...
